Painting Description
"Scene De Marche" is a captivating painting by the Italian Renaissance artist Leandro Bassano, also known as Leandro da Ponte (1557–1622). Leandro was a prominent member of the Bassano family of painters, which included his father, Jacopo Bassano, and his brothers, Francesco, Giovanni Battista, and Girolamo. The Bassano family was renowned for their vibrant and detailed depictions of rural and market scenes, which were highly popular during the late Renaissance period.
"Scene De Marche" exemplifies Leandro Bassano's mastery in capturing the bustling energy and intricate details of everyday life. The painting portrays a lively market scene, filled with a diverse array of figures engaged in various activities. The composition is rich with dynamic interactions, showcasing vendors selling their goods, customers examining wares, and children playing amidst the crowd. The meticulous attention to detail in the depiction of the figures' clothing, the textures of the market goods, and the architectural elements of the setting reflects Leandro's keen observational skills and his ability to bring a sense of realism to his work.
The use of light and shadow in "Scene De Marche" is particularly noteworthy. Leandro employs a warm, naturalistic light that enhances the vibrancy of the colors and adds depth to the scene. This technique not only highlights the individual elements within the painting but also creates a cohesive and harmonious composition. The interplay of light and shadow also serves to guide the viewer's eye through the various focal points of the scene, ensuring that each aspect of the market is given due attention.
Leandro Bassano's "Scene De Marche" is a testament to the artist's talent and his contribution to the genre of market scenes, which were celebrated for their lively portrayal of contemporary life. The painting remains an important work within the context of Renaissance art, offering insight into the daily activities and social interactions of the period.
